Overview of Living Costs in Stephens City

Stephens City, Virginia, offers a unique blend of small-town charm and accessible amenities. The cost of living here is generally lower than the national average, making it an attractive option for families and retirees.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How does the cost of living in Stephens City compare to nearby cities?

The cost of living in Stephens City is generally lower than in larger nearby cities like Winchester and Front Royal. This makes it a more affordable option for families looking for more space without the big-city prices.

2. Are there any hidden costs I should be aware of?

Residents should consider costs such as property taxes and homeowners' association fees, which can vary significantly. Additionally, some neighborhoods may have specific fees associated with amenities or community services.

3. What are typical property tax rates in Stephens City?

The property tax rate in Stephens City is approximately 0.65% of assessed value. This rate is competitive compared to many other areas in Virginia, making it manageable for homeowners.

4. Is it more economical to rent or buy in Stephens City?

Whether to rent or buy depends on individual circumstances. Generally, purchasing a home may be more economical in the long term if you plan to stay in the area for several years, given the rising home values.

5. Are there any financial assistance programs for new residents?

Stephens City and the surrounding area offer various programs aimed at helping new residents, including first-time homebuyer assistance and local grants. It's advisable to check with local government websites for the most current information.
